NDIS Meal Delivery Providers: Ensuring Nutritional Support for Participants

The National Disability Insurance Scheme (NDIS) is designed to provide individuals with the necessary support to live a fulfilling and independent life. One critical aspect of well-being that often gets overlooked is nutrition. For people with disabilities, maintaining a balanced and nutritious diet can sometimes be challenging, especially if mobility, health conditions, or other factors limit their ability to prepare meals. That’s where NDIS meal delivery provider come into play.

In this blog, we will explore the importance of NDIS meal delivery services, how they work, and how they can improve the quality of life for NDIS participants.

The Importance of Nutrition for NDIS Participants

Good nutrition is fundamental to health and well-being. For people with disabilities, having access to nutritious meals plays a crucial role in managing their health conditions, boosting energy levels, and improving overall quality of life. However, many individuals face barriers to preparing and consuming balanced meals on their own, whether it’s due to physical limitations, cognitive challenges, or a lack of time and resources.

This is where NDIS meal delivery providerscome in. They offer an essential service that ensures participants receive the nourishment they need to thrive, without the stress or difficulty of meal preparation.

What is NDIS Meal Delivery?

NDIS meal delivery services are designed to provide pre-prepared, nutritious meals that are delivered directly to participants’ homes. These meals are specifically tailored to meet the dietary needs of people with various disabilities, ensuring that participants receive meals that not only meet their nutritional requirements but are also easy to consume.

Meal delivery services under the NDIS are typically flexible, catering to a wide range of dietary preferences and medical conditions. Whether it’s a need for gluten-free, diabetic-friendly, or vegetarian options, there are meal delivery providers that can accommodate specific needs.

How Does NDIS Meal Delivery Work?1. Eligibility for Meal Delivery

To access NDIS meal delivery services, participants need to have meal-related support included in their NDIS plan. Meal delivery falls under the category of “capacity building” or “daily living” supports, which means it is a service designed to enhance the participant’s ability to live independently.

Once the service is included in your NDIS plan, you can select a registered meal delivery provider from a list of approved services. Depending on your funding, meal delivery services may be partially or fully covered, or they may require a co-payment.

2. Choosing a Meal Delivery Provider

There are several NDIS meal delivery providers available across Australia, and choosing the right one can make a significant difference. When selecting a provider, it’s important to consider factors such as:

  • Meal Variety: Does the provider offer a wide range of meal options that cater to specific dietary needs (e.g., low-sodium, low-sugar, or high-protein)?
  • Quality of Ingredients: Are the meals made from fresh, high-quality ingredients to ensure maximum nutritional value?
  • Customization: Can the meals be tailored to the individual’s personal tastes, preferences, and medical conditions?
  • Delivery Schedule: Does the provider offer flexible delivery options that align with the participant’s needs?

3. Meal Preparation and Delivery

Once you’ve chosen a provider, meals are typically prepared fresh by chefs who specialize in creating nutritious meals for individuals with specific health concerns or disabilities. The meals are then delivered directly to your door at a time that suits you.

Many providers offer both single meals and bulk meal options, allowing participants to stock up on healthy meals for the week. Meals are typically packaged in a way that makes them easy to heat and eat, providing convenience for individuals who may have difficulty with cooking or meal prep.

4. Ongoing Support

Some NDIS meal delivery providers also offer additional support to participants, such as regular check-ins to assess meal preferences or dietary changes, or the option to consult with a nutritionist for personalized advice. This ongoing support ensures that the meals continue to meet the participant’s evolving needs.

Benefits of NDIS Meal Delivery1. Promoting Health and Well-Being

Access to nutritious meals is vital for managing chronic conditions, maintaining energy levels, and ensuring proper recovery after illness or surgery. Meal delivery services ensure that NDIS participants receive balanced meals tailored to their specific health needs, promoting overall well-being and reducing the risk of nutrition-related complications.

2. Improving Independence

For many NDIS participants, preparing meals may be difficult or even impossible due to physical limitations, cognitive impairments, or other barriers. Meal delivery services remove the need for participants to worry about cooking, allowing them to focus on other aspects of daily living while still receiving the nutrition they need.

3. Saving Time and Energy

Meal preparation can be time-consuming and exhausting, especially for those with physical or mental health challenges. NDIS meal delivery services eliminate this burden, saving time and energy that can be better spent on other activities, such as socializing, hobbies, or self-care.

4. Reducing Food Waste

Another significant benefit of NDIS meal delivery is the reduction in food waste. Meals are often delivered in portion-controlled packages, ensuring that participants only receive the amount of food they need. This approach not only prevents waste but also ensures that participants have fresh meals available whenever they need them.

Choosing the Right NDIS Meal Delivery Provider

When selecting an NDIS meal delivery provider, it’s essential to choose one that aligns with your specific needs, preferences, and budget. Here are some tips to help you make the best decision:

  • Check NDIS registration: Ensure that the provider is registered with the NDIS so that their services are covered by your plan.
  • Consult with your support coordinator: Your NDIS support coordinator can help you find meal delivery services that fit within your funding and help you choose a provider that suits your needs.
  • Review menu options: Look for a provider that offers diverse menu options, and ask if they can accommodate specific dietary requirements or preferences.
  • Consider delivery flexibility: Make sure the provider offers flexible delivery schedules that fit your lifestyle.
